Professional Visa for Business ...
Salvador > Turkmenistan
Professional Visa for Business ... Salvador Turkey
Professional Visa for Business ... Salvador Ukraine
Professional Visa for Business ... Salvador Uruguay
Professional Visa for Business ... Salvador Vanuatu
Professional Visa for Business ... Salvador Vatican